What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that music producers offer absolutely free use, usually for non-commercial objectives. While the beats can be made use of for demos, freestyles, and social networks web content, artists normally need to invest a certificate if they want to launch the track readily (i.e., on streaming systems or available for sale).

This model has been a game-changer, allowing young musicians to experiment with their sound, exercise their freestyling, and construct an online presence without needing to bother with manufacturing expenses.
